Abstract

We describe the essence of quantum effects inside s-wave and chiral p-wave vortices, without explicit use of quasiclassical Green function formalism. Physical quantities such as the impurity scattering rate and nuclear spin relaxation rate contain the coherence factor of the Andreev bound states in the matrix element of the transitions. The coherence factor of the Andreev bound state is different from that of a quasiparticle in bulk superconductors. Consequently, the physics within vortex core is different from that in normal state or that in spatially uniform superconducting state.
